Transaction 5651a17efc804b128cfaea2a58c0faf8a6dc7df000fdb3643e02cb29e7e22ec1

1 Input
2 Outputs
  • 5651a17efc804b128cfaea2a58c0faf8a6dc7df000fdb3643e02cb29e7e22ec1:0
  • value  5000000
    address  1En7EHEZUHZaqfyjTTNEkGPgXkTE5Q5iJe
  • 5651a17efc804b128cfaea2a58c0faf8a6dc7df000fdb3643e02cb29e7e22ec1:1
  • value  7217766982
    address  18PUXZ1j67A8z7nmH64az1MwR3d6pCFRFL